Before Setting Up Wireless Internet
Wireless Internet Precautions
• This product supports IEEE 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ac protocols. Video files stored on a device connected to the TV via a
home network may not play back smoothly.
QT950 and QT900 series supports the IEEE 802.11 a/b/g/n/ac/ax communication protocols.
For models other than the QT950 and QT900 series, Samsung recommends using IEEE 802.11n.
• To use wireless internet, you must first connect the TV to a wireless router or modem. If the wireless router
supports DHCP, you can connect the TV to the internet using DHCP or a static IP address.
• Select a wireless-router channel that is not currently in use. If the selected channel is currently being used by
another device nearby, there may be a signal interference.
• Most wireless networks have security features. To secure a wireless internet, you can create a security key made
up of a set number of letters and numbers. This security key will need to be entered by anyone attempting to
connect to the concerned wireless network.
Wireless Security Protocols
The TV supports only the following wireless network security protocols and is unable to connect to non-certified
wireless routers.
• Authentication Modes: WEP, WPAPSK, WPA2PSK
• Encryption Types: WEP, TKIP, AES
This product, as per the Wi-Fi certification standards, do not support connecting to a wireless router that has been
set to High-Throughput (Greenfield) 802.11n mode and to use WEP or TKIP security encryption.
If the wireless router supports WPS (Wi-Fi Protected Setup), you can connect the TV to the network using PBC (Push
Button Configuration) or a PIN (Personal Identification Number). SSID and WPA key settings are configured
automatically when connecting via WPS.
